相关文章
Go语言性能优化-字符串格式化优化
在 Go 语言中,格式化字符串(例如使用 fmt.Sprintf、fmt.Printf 等函数)确实可能对性能产生影响,尤其是当频繁执行格式化操作时。格式化字符串涉及对格式符的解析和数据类型的转换,这会增加额外的开销。为了减少格式化字符串带来的性能影响,可以采取以下一些优化策略:
1…
建站知识
2025/1/9 2:27:56
go怎么终止协程的运行
在Go语言中,**协程(goroutine)**是由Go的运行时(runtime)管理的轻量级线程。一旦启动,协程会持续运行直到它执行完毕或发生异常。Go语言本身没有显式的“停止”或“关闭”协程的机制,协程的生命…
建站知识
2025/1/9 2:26:52
Linux 安装 Mosquitto 及 SpringBoot 整合
Linux(centos)下 Mosquitto MQTT 代理的安装与配置
MQTT(Message Queuing Telemetry Transport)是一种轻量级的、基于发布/订阅模式的消息传输协议,广泛应用于物联网(IoT)领域。Mosquitto 是一个开源的 MQTT 代理&…
建站知识
2025/1/9 2:25:48
Day2 -- QingLuoPay基础功能搭建
Day2 -- QingLuoPay基础功能搭建 一,基础功能包含哪些部分?二,功能实现1. Http状态码定义2. 自定义异常3. 序列化返回数据4. 数据校验 项目git地址:https://gitee.com/jixuonline/qing-luo-pay.git 一,基础功能包含哪些…
建站知识
2025/1/9 2:24:47
Android - NDK :JNI实现异步回调
在android代码中,通过JNI调用c层子线程执行耗时任务,在c层子线程中把结果回调到android层, C语言小白,请批评指正!
android层代码: import androidx.appcompat.app.AppCompatActivity;import android.os.…
建站知识
2025/1/9 2:23:39
【gRPC】一元请求与流式请求的go案例展示
简述区别
请求类型方法名描述示例场景一元请求UnaryEcho客户端发送单个请求,服务端返回单个响应。简单查询或操作服务端流ServerStreamingEcho客户端发送单个请求,服务端返回一个流的响应。分页、持续更新客户端流ClientStreamingEcho客户端发送一个流的…
建站知识
2025/1/9 2:22:36
RAG选择合适的向量数据库,完整案列,使用百川词嵌入模型与向量数据库lanceDB,智谱清言大模型整合
这里我们使用用LanceDB
import osimport lancedb
from langchain_community.document_loaders import TextLoader
from langchain_community.embeddings import BaichuanTextEmbeddings
from langchain_community.vectorstores import LanceDB
from langchain_core.output_par…
建站知识
2025/1/9 2:19:19